A. is the right answer. The full name of the pice is Pictures from an Exhibition – A Remembrance of Viktor Hartmann, and it was composed by Modest Petrovich Mussorgsky in honor of his late friend. This is Mussorgsky‘s most famous piano composition. The music and it‘s ten pieces each represent one of Hartmann‘s works, and composition serves as a musical tour through the exhibition.
B. is not the right answer. Alexander Borodin‘s famous work is the opera, Prince Igor.
C. is not the correct answer. Nikolai Rimsky-Korsakov‘s most famous pieces are Flight of the Bumblebee and Scheherazade.
D. is not the right answer. Pyotr Ilyich Tchaikovsky is famous for his ballets Swan Lake and Nutcracker, and opera Eugene Onegin.

the basic unit of filmmaking that the camera records over time. group of answer choices bridging shot montage frame
The shot is the basic unit of filmmaking that the camera records over time.
A shot is a sequence of frames used in the creation of films and videos that run continuously. Film shots, which employ angles, transitions, and cuts to further portray emotion, ideas, and movement, are a crucial component of a movie.
When cameras were hand-cranked in the early days of filmmaking and operated similarly to the hand-cranked machine guns of the day, the term "shot" originated. In other words, a cameraman would "shoot" film in the same way that a machine gun "shoots" bullets.
The length of shots is a crucial factor that can significantly impact a movie. The goal of editing any given scene is to produce a visual depiction of how the "story teller" could interpret the scenario.

how are personification and hyperbole used in this passage to describe the valley of ashes? What is the effect?
In the novel "The Great Gatsby" by F. Scott Fitzgerald, personification and hyperbole are used to describe the valley of ashes, a desolate and impoverished area that serves as a symbol of the moral decay of the society.
Personification is used to describe the "grotesque" and "fantastic" landscape, as if it has taken on a life of its own. For example, the narrator describes "the ash-grey men who move dimly and already crumbling through the powdery air." The valley of ashes is also described as "a fantastic farm where ashes grow like wheat into ridges and hills and grotesque gardens."
Hyperbole is also used to exaggerate the bleakness of the valley of ashes. The narrator describes it as "a desolate area of land," and "a valley of ashes - a fantastic farm where ashes grow like wheat into ridges and hills and grotesque gardens, where ashes take the forms of houses and chimneys and rising smoke and, finally, with a transcendent effort, of men who move dimly and already crumbling through the powdery air."
The effect of using personification and hyperbole is to create a vivid and dramatic image of the valley of ashes, and to emphasize the moral decay of the society that it represents.
By making the landscape seem like a living, breathing entity, Fitzgerald emphasizes the extent to which the society has lost its vitality and spirit. The use of hyperbole to describe the bleakness of the valley of ashes reinforces the idea that the society is in a state of decline and decay, and that its values and ideals have been corrupted.

Describe some unique characteristics of viking life. what are some characteristics of viking ships and scandinavian architecture?
The vikings are expert in seafaring, trading, and raiding. They are also skilled in art and craftsmanship.
The Vikings were skilled sailors and navigators, and their ships, called longships, were designed for speed, maneuverability, and the ability to navigate shallow waters. Longships had a shallow draft and a narrow, curved hull, which made them ideal for traveling up rivers and through coastal waters. The ships were also equipped with a single square sail, as well as oars for propulsion.
Vikings were also skilled artisans and craftsmen. They were known for their metalwork, woodcarving, and jewelry-making. Scandinavian architecture was characterized by the use of wood and turf, as well as the use of complex geometric patterns in decoration. Viking homes were typically built with a central hearth and a turf roof, which provided insulation against the cold northern climate.
Vikings were also known for their strong warrior culture. Viking society was organized into small, independent communities, and every able-bodied man was expected to be able to defend his community in case of attack. Vikings also believed in a complex pantheon of gods and goddesses, and many of their religious beliefs and practices were closely tied to their warrior culture.
